The tebibit is a multiple of the bit, a unit of information, prefixed by the standards-based multiplier tebi (symbol Ti), a binary prefix meaning 240. The unit symbol of the tebibit is Tibit. 1 tebibit = 240 bits = 1099511627776 bits = 1024 gibibits.

The byte (/ˈbaɪt/) is a unit of digital information that most commonly consists of eight bits.
